33 #ifndef MLX4_DRIVER_H
34 #define MLX4_DRIVER_H
35
36 #include <net/devlink.h>
37 #include <linux/mlx4/device.h>
38
39 struct mlx4_dev;
40
41 #define MLX4_MAC_MASK 0xffffffffffffULL
42
43 enum mlx4_dev_event {
44 MLX4_DEV_EVENT_CATASTROPHIC_ERROR,
45 MLX4_DEV_EVENT_PORT_UP,
46 MLX4_DEV_EVENT_PORT_DOWN,
47 MLX4_DEV_EVENT_PORT_REINIT,
48 MLX4_DEV_EVENT_PORT_MGMT_CHANGE,
49 MLX4_DEV_EVENT_SLAVE_INIT,
50 MLX4_DEV_EVENT_SLAVE_SHUTDOWN,
51 };
52
53 enum {
54 MLX4_INTFF_BONDING = 1 << 0
55 };
56
57 struct mlx4_interface {
58 void * (*add) (struct mlx4_dev *dev);
59 void (*remove)(struct mlx4_dev *dev, void *context);
60 void (*event) (struct mlx4_dev *dev, void *context,
61 enum mlx4_dev_event event, unsigned long param);
62 void * (*get_dev)(struct mlx4_dev *dev, void *context, u8 port);
63 void (*activate)(struct mlx4_dev *dev, void *context);
64 struct list_head list;
65 enum mlx4_protocol protocol;
66 int flags;
67 };
68
69 int mlx4_register_interface(struct mlx4_interface *intf);
70 void mlx4_unregister_interface(struct mlx4_interface *intf);
71
72 int mlx4_bond(struct mlx4_dev *dev);
73 int mlx4_unbond(struct mlx4_dev *dev);
74 static inline int mlx4_is_bonded(struct mlx4_dev *dev)
75 {
76 return !!(dev->flags & MLX4_FLAG_BONDED);
77 }
78
79 static inline int mlx4_is_mf_bonded(struct mlx4_dev *dev)
80 {
81 return (mlx4_is_bonded(dev) && mlx4_is_mfunc(dev));
82 }
83
84 struct mlx4_port_map {
85 u8 port1;
86 u8 port2;
87 };
88
89 int mlx4_port_map_set(struct mlx4_dev *dev, struct mlx4_port_map *v2p);
90
91 void *mlx4_get_protocol_dev(struct mlx4_dev *dev, enum mlx4_protocol proto, int port);
92
93 struct devlink_port *mlx4_get_devlink_port(struct mlx4_dev *dev, int port);
94
95 static inline u64 mlx4_mac_to_u64(u8 *addr)
96 {
97 u64 mac = 0;
98 int i;
99
100 for (i = 0; i < ETH_ALEN; i++) {
101 mac <<= 8;
102 mac |= addr[i];
103 }
104 return mac;
105 }
106
107 static inline void mlx4_u64_to_mac(u8 *addr, u64 mac)
108 {
109 int i;
110
111 for (i = ETH_ALEN; i > 0; i--) {
112 addr[i - 1] = mac & 0xFF;
113 mac >>= 8;
114 }
115 }
116
117 #endif
